Tentative Trip Itinerary

Our tentative trip itinerary is below. Of course, we will be flexible to the needs and desires of Canaan- we are going to serve! We are taking costumes and props and hope to conduct a Nativity Play that children of Canaan will perform for others. We are also bringing Child Evangelism Fellowship curriculum and crafts supplies (for bubbles, playdough, puppets, and sheep, and gospel bracelets) with hopes to conduct a Bible School for the children of Canaan and from the village. We could have hundreds of kids! Pray that God does a loaves and fishes miracle if needed!

January 1st-2nd Travel
January 3rd Meet and Greet
January 4th-7th Nativity Play
January 8th-12th Bible School
January 13th-15th Work/Help Days
January 16th-17th Travel
